muffle
 
VERB:1. To decrease or dull the sound of: dampen, deaden, mute, stifle. See INCREASE, SOUNDS. 2. To hold (something requiring an outlet) in check: burke, choke (back), gag, hold back, hold down, hush (up), quench, repress, smother, squelch, stifle, strangle, suppress, throttle. Informal : sit on or (upon). See RESTRAINT.
